What Is This Seamless Resin Shield Anyway
To put it simply, this heavy-duty application is not just simple paint that you buy at a local hardware store. This material is a multi-part thermosetting polymer mixture that cures through a chemical reaction rather than just drying in the air. This process creates a thick, impact-resistant barrier that actually strengthens the top layer of your existing concrete slab. You get a surface that is incredibly tough and highly resistant to chemicals, hot tires, and dropped tools.

Additionally, this specialized treatment protects your concrete from moisture damage and winter salt. When vehicles bring snow and road salt inside, the salt eats away at bare concrete and causes it to crumble over time. Our seamless chemical barrier blocks these liquids from ever reaching the concrete beneath. Because of this protection, your slab stays solid and crack-free for many years to come.

The Professional Installation Process Matters
Now, you might think about grabbing a cheap DIY kit from a big box store, but we must warn you about the risks. True success with these liquid polymer applications is ninety percent preparation work and ten percent actual coating application. Without professional concrete grinding machines, the new layer will simply sit on top of the dirt and peel off within a few months. We use heavy diamond-grinding equipment to open up the pores of the concrete so the liquid can sink deep inside.
After we thoroughly grind the surface, we repair every single crack, pit, and divot with a specialized patching compound. This step ensures that the final floor looks perfectly smooth and even. Next, we apply a high-solids primer layer that acts as an anchor for the main body coat. We then broadcast the decorative flakes and seal everything with a chemical-resistant topcoat that protects against UV rays and scratches.
This careful process guarantees a flawless finish that a roller and a bucket from a home improvement store simply cannot match. Living in this specific part of the Denver metro area means your concrete faces rapid freeze-thaw cycles that destroy unprotected slabs. Water seeps into the bare concrete, freezes during our cold nights, expands, and pops the surface of your floor right off. Our heavy-duty liquid barrier completely prevents this water absorption, saving your garage from costly structural damage. Epoxy floor coating is a multi-coat resin system applied directly over a prepared slab. The chemistry bonds at a molecular level with the concrete and cures into a rigid, chemical-resistant surface several times harder than the slab beneath.
Most modern systems are 80 to 100 mil thick once cured. The visual hallmark is a glossy mirror finish, often with decorative flake or metallic. Beyond the look, the slab is now sealed: motor oil, brake fluid, road salt and acid spills wipe off instead of soaking in.

How much does epoxy flooring cost in East Pleasant View, Colorado?
Residential garages typically run $4 to $10 per square foot installed, depending on finish complexity and prep needed. A two-car garage usually lands between $1,800 and $4,500. The phone quote is firm before any deposit is taken.
How long does the coating last?
A properly prepped professional-grade install lasts 15 to 25 years in residential garage use. heavy-traffic floors are warrantied for 10 years. The 5-year written warranty covers adhesion and chip-out from the slab.
